M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.
Find out more about the compelling new book MOOCs and Open Education
M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
which
examines
issues
having to do with open
educational resources
and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
Brand new
advances in
e-learning make it possible for
learners
in every nation on earth
to participate in online classes.
Massive open online courses are
typically free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
